Loan Period Dates: LP#1(9 months) LP#2 (9 m.) LP#3 (6 m.) Jul03-Mar04 Apr04-Dec04 Jan05-Jun05

Tuition: $41,531 $43,136 $29,292
Fees: $2,219 $2,554 $1,696
Books and Supplies: $16,932 $1,500 $600
Estimated Total: $60,682 $47,190 $31,588

Estimated Living Expenses
Single Students $12,715 $12,715 $8,477
Married Students $16,990 $16,990 $11,327


All of the above does not includeds the $1,000 enrollment fee and the $3,680 for Kit Down payment, which is not covered by finaid. This is UOP cost for class of 2005. Estimated cost for Class of 06, haven't been released yet.
